Fat-finger trade
乌龙指(wu long zhi)
"Fat-finger trade", which refers to inputting error in trade, was suspected at the Shanghai Stock Exchange on Aug 16. On that fateful day, the Shanghai Composite Index surged by as much as 5.6 percent within minutes with some large cap stocks, such as PetroChina and Industrial and Commercial Bank of China, shot up by the maximum one-day limit of 10 percent.
